Foods to Include:

  1. Fresh Fruits and Vegetables: Rich in vitamins, minerals, and fiber, these help in detoxification and provide essential nutrients. Some examples include apples, oranges, berries, spinach, and kale.

  2. Whole Grains: Foods like brown rice, quinoa, and whole wheat bread provide sustained energy and are high in fiber, which helps in digestion and maintaining satiety.

  3. Lean Proteins: Including sources such as chicken breast, turkey, tofu, beans, and lentils can help in building muscle and maintaining a healthy metabolism.

  4. Healthy Fats: Incorporate sources like avocados, nuts, seeds, and olive oil, which are essential for hormone regulation and overall health.

  5. Herbs and Spices: Ginger, garlic, turmeric, and cinnamon can aid digestion and boost metabolism.

  6. Water and Herbal Teas: Staying hydrated is crucial for metabolism and overall health. Herbal teas like green tea or dandelion tea can support detoxification and digestion.

Foods to Avoid:

  1. Processed Foods: These often contain unhealthy fats, sugars, and artificial additives that can contribute to weight gain and other health issues.

  2. Sugary Drinks: Sodas, sweetened teas, and juices can add extra calories without providing nutritional benefits.

  3. Refined Carbohydrates: White bread, pasta, and pastries can spike blood sugar levels and contribute to weight gain.

  4. High-Fat and Fried Foods: These can be calorie-dense and hard to digest, leading to weight gain and other health problems.

  5. Alcohol: It can add empty calories and affect liver function, impacting metabolism and weight.

Lifestyle Recommendations:

  1. Regular Exercise: Incorporate physical activities like walking, yoga, or swimming to boost metabolism and overall health.

  2. Adequate Sleep: Ensure 7-9 hours of quality sleep to regulate hormones and support weight loss efforts.

  3. Stress Management: Practice relaxation techniques such as meditation, deep breathing exercises, or mindfulness to reduce stress, which can impact weight.

  4. Regular Meals: Eat balanced meals at regular intervals to maintain stable blood sugar levels and prevent overeating.
